Deck Construction Costs and Investment Analysis
Understanding realistic pricing for professional deck construction through carpenters helps you budget appropriately while selecting specifications that match your outdoor living requirements and investment expectations.
Standard Deck Construction Pricing
Small ground-level decks (up to 20m²) typically cost £800-£1,500 including materials and professional installation for basic softwood construction with standard finishes and straightforward site conditions.
Medium-sized decks (20-40m²) generally cost £1,500-£2,800 depending on material selection, design complexity, and site preparation requirements for comprehensive outdoor living spaces.
Large deck installations (40m²+) typically cost £2,800-£3,900+ for extensive outdoor areas with multiple features, premium materials, or complex construction requirements that maximize property value.
Cost Variables and Considerations
Material selection impact significantly influences project costs with softwood being the most affordable while hardwood and composite options are more expensive but longer-lasting options that provide different value propositions.
Site preparation requirements affect costs through excavation, leveling, drainage work, or access challenges that require additional labour and materials for proper deck foundation and installation.
Design complexity factors including custom shapes, multiple levels, integrated features, or architectural details increase construction time and expertise requirements that reflect in project pricing.
Permit and planning costs may add planning permission requirements if your deck is more than 300mm from the ground with additional fees for regulatory compliance and approval processes.

Planning Permission Requirements
Permitted development rights allow most deck construction without formal planning permission when decks are less than 300mm from ground level and meet specific size and design criteria established by planning regulations.
Planning permission scenarios require formal applications for elevated decks, large installations, or projects in conservation areas that exceed permitted development thresholds or impact neighbouring properties.
Conservation area restrictions may impose additional design constraints or approval requirements that affect deck appearance, materials, or construction approaches in heritage or protected areas.
Neighbour consultation considerations help prevent disputes and planning objections through early communication about deck projects that might affect privacy, views, or property boundaries.
